We've published our latest quarterly newsletter for employers.

The lead article in this edition looks at the latest animation in our Caring with Confidence: the Code in Action campaign. These short animations explain how the professional Code can help nurses, midwives and nursing associates to deliver effective care and feel confident about their decisions during these difficult times and beyond.

What else can I expect if I read the employers’ newsletter?

Readers will find all the latest NMC news, including information about our new EDI research and a thought provoking webinar hosted by our BMe network for Black History Month. There is also a very interesting guest article from Karyn Richards-Wright about the importance of speaking up and for staff to feel safe when raising concerns.
